The Besnard Lakes
In support of their critically acclaimed avant-pop masterpiece The Besnard Lakes Are the Dark Horse CD/LP, The Besnard Lakes will be spending late 2007 on tour with Sweden’s Peter Bjorn and John.

It has been a magical year for The Besnard Lakes. They have toured both North America and Europe twice over, playing the most intimate rooms as well as on large festival stages where they’ve opened up for the likes of Smashing Pumpkins. They have been nominated for prestigious prizes, such as for the Polaris Prize, recognizing the best Canadian album of the year, and the Echo Songwriting Prize for their song “Devastation.” And their album has been an underground success story, being deemed by Pitchfork as one of the excellent overlooked records this year and having garnered great praise from prominent print media outlets such as Mojo (4 star review; see below.) Likely to make it on many year-end “best of 2007” lists, the Besnard Lakes make one last splash with a few weeks on the road with Peter Bjorn and John.

Also recently available from the Besnard Lakes is the Casino Nanaimo 12-inch and a re-introduction of their debut album Volume I.
